i have a speedo out of an 88 mustang that i would like to put in a 90-93 cluster.will this work if i cut the corner and put it in a 90 cluster?i there anything different that i have to look for?i have a black dash and i am thinking of putting the non tilt column and airbag wheel in my 87 t-top .will the wiring plug right up on my 87 dash to the 90 cluster or do i have to swap a 90 to 93 dash wiring over as well. i already have the mass air harness and computer to do the mass air conversion swap.i aslo have an airbag delete plastic insert that goes into the 90-93 airbag wheel that is for offroad use only but since my car didn't come with airbags originally i don't think that would apply to me as far as deleting a safety feature like an airbag.

the dash harness should be the same between 4cyl and v8 models. if you want to use the whole cluster you need the correct year, but the speedo portion will come out and you can use it with your existing cluster.

IF you are just putting the 140 speedo from the 88 into the newer cluster housing, you'll have to modify the bottom portion a little but it should work just fine in your 90+ cluster. As for the wiring.. PFFT i just went through the whole thing with my project.

Here is what you have to do. Check under the driver seat. If you have a FP relay, MAKE SURE MAKE SURE MAKE SURE you have a 91 computer harness. IF you have no relay under the driver seat, your 93 computer harness will "plug right in". Ford moved the FP relay from under the seat to the passenger side shock tower with the WOT relay. Also if you haven't - you need a headlight harness as well. 4cyl one will NOT work. This has to be a correct year as well, not just any harness will work! I made this mistake and when i attempted to start my car, the horn was blasting with the key in the run position :rlaugh:
